Dowsing

    Traditionally, dowsing has been used to find water, many outdoor survival workshops teach the use of sticks (or one forked stick) to locate underground flow, which ultimately leads to water. This technique has been used for around 8000 years – having been represented in ancient tablets and cave artwork. However, dowsing is also commonly used by beekeepers to detect areas of vibrational stress, so that beehives can be kept in a calmer zone for a greater honey harvest. Geologists also use dowsing in preparatory searches for mineral deposits, and it can also be used to detect unknown water springs. Dowsing can be used to find anything you desire, including objects and information, both environmental and personal.

    Dowsing tools come in a variety of forms. Pendulums are an effective type and also offer great aesthetic appearance – when not in use they can be hung on display, and can be made from crystals and metals. Clear quartz and amethyst pendulums provide additional charge to your dowsing, as both stones are associated with intuition, clarity and psychic ability. Rose quartz and aventurine pendulums may be of greater relevance to matters of the heart, emotions and other significant individuals. Brass dowsing rods are another popular type and are most commonly used to discover energy flow, such as in Feng Shui within the home, garden and office. Dowsing can also be practiced with a forked tree branch, which provides a much less costly alternative. However, the choice of tool is personal, and it is advisable to find the one that suits and works best.
